Foundation underpinning services involve strengthening or stabilizing the structural base of a property. This process typically includes installing additional support elements such as piers, piles, or beams beneath the existing foundation. The goal is to improve the stability of the building, prevent further settling, and ensure the structure remains safe and level. These services are essential when signs of foundation issues are present, such as cracking wal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. By addressing foundation concerns early, homeowners can help protect their property’s integrity and avoid more extensive repairs in the future.
Many common problems can signal the need for underpinning services. These include noticeable cracks in walls or ceilings,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and uneven or sloping floors. Foundation movement can also cause gaps around door frames or visible shifts in the structure’s alignment. Such issues often result from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. Properties that typically benefit from underpinning are residential homes, especially older houses or those built on expansive or shifting soils. Homes with visible foundation cracks, bowing walls, or uneven floors are common candidates. Additionally, properties that have experienced recent construction, soil disturbance, or water damage may also require underpinning to restore stability. Commercial buildings, multi-family residences, and other large structures can sometimes need underpinning as well, particularly if they face ongoing settlement issues. The overview below groups typical Foundation Underpinning proj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Canton,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or underpinning repairs in Canton, MI range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, covering issues like small foundation cracks or localized settling.
Moderate Projects - More extensive underpinning work, such as stabilizing larger sections of a foundation, usually costs between $1,000-$3,500. These projects are common for homes experiencing moderate settling or shifting.
Full Foundation Underpinning - Complete underpinning of a home can range from $4,000 to $10,000 or more, depending on size and complexity. Larger, more complex projects are less frequent but necessary for significant structural issues.
Full Replacement - Replacing an entire foundation typically costs $20,000-$50,000+ in Canton, MI. Such projects are less common and involve extensive work to ensure long-term stability of the property.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is foundation underpinning? Foundation underpinning involves strengthening or stabilizing a building's foundation to prevent settling or shifting that can cause structural issues.
When might foundation underpinning be necessary? Underpinning may be needed if a property shows signs of foundation movement, such as cracks in walls, uneven floors, or doors that don't close properly.
What methods do local contractors use for underpinning? Contractors may use techniques like piering, slab jacking, or installing steel supports to reinforce and stabilize the foundation.
How can I tell if my foundation needs underpinning services? Signs include visible cracks,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around the foundation or basement walls.
